Maintaining a reliable internet connection is essential for users of Mac computers. If a Mac keeps dropping Wi-Fi, it can be incredibly frustrating. Fortunately, there are several solutions that can help resolve the issue.

This article will provide an overview of five possible solutions for users whose Macs keep dropping Wi-Fi. These solutions include:

  1. Restarting the computer: Sometimes, a simple restart can fix connectivity issues. Restarting the Mac will refresh the system and may resolve any temporary glitches causing the Wi-Fi to drop.
  2. Reconnecting to the Wi-Fi network: If the Wi-Fi connection keeps dropping, try disconnecting and then reconnecting to the network. This can help establish a new connection and potentially resolve any issues.
  3. Checking for malware: Malware can interfere with Wi-Fi connectivity. Use a reliable antivirus software to scan the Mac for any malicious programs that may be causing the Wi-Fi to drop.
  4. Adjusting Wi-Fi settings: Sometimes, adjusting the Wi-Fi settings can help stabilize the connection. Try changing the channel or frequency band on the router or adjusting the network settings on the Mac.
  5. Resetting the router: If all else fails, resetting the router can be a last resort. This will restore the router to its default settings and may help resolve any configuration issues causing the Wi-Fi to drop.

Restarting the Computer

Restarting the computer is an effective solution for improving the Wi-Fi connection since it clears unnecessary background items and processes that can affect the internet connection. This solution involves shutting down the computer and restarting it, which allows the system to start from a clean slate.

Moreover, restarting can help to resolve any temporary issues with the connection, such as software and driver incompatibility. Additionally, restarting can help to free up system resources that are being used by background processes.

To restart the computer, users should select the ‘Restart’ option from the Apple menu. It is also important to note that restarting should be the first solution to try when dealing with Wi-Fi connection issues.

Reconnecting to Wi-Fi

Disconnecting and rejoining the network can resolve random Wi-Fi drops. If restarting the computer does not help, disconnecting and reconnecting to the Wi-Fi network is the next step. This issue may be with the network itself, not the computer, and this action can help to resolve it.

For this process, users must:

  • Disconnect from the network in Network Settings
  • Ensure they know the Wi-Fi password or contact the person who set up the connection
  • Rejoin the network
  • Test the Wi-Fi to see if the issue persists

What factors can cause a Mac to drop Wi-Fi?

Macs can drop Wi-Fi due to a range of factors, including accumulated background processes, malware, third-party peripherals, outdated software and drivers, Wi-Fi settings, and router placement.

How can I check if my computer has malware?

To check if a computer has malware, use reliable antivirus software to scan for infections. Corrupted data can influence Wi-Fi and cause unexpected drops, so it is important to investigate potential threats.

What is the difference between a Wi-Fi range extender and a mesh system?

A Wi-Fi range extender amplifies an existing Wi-Fi signal to cover a larger area. A mesh system uses multiple nodes to create a single, seamless signal. Each node acts as a repeater, spreading the signal further than a range extender. Both can improve Wi-Fi coverage in larger areas.

What is the best way to position a router for optimal Wi-Fi coverage?

For optimal Wi-Fi coverage, the router should be placed centrally, away from obstructions like walls and furniture, and elevated if possible. Consider using Wi-Fi range extenders or mesh systems for larger areas.

How do I reset my router without using the reset button?

To reset a router without using the reset button, unplug the router from power and wait at least 10 seconds. Reconnect the power and wait for the router to power on. This process, known as a power cycle, can resolve minor router issues.
